Im trying to locate 12 new studs and bolts for my 1991 M20B20 and am having no luck.

Does anyone know where i can get some please? Bmw say that they could be one of a few sizes and refuse to order any until they look at the head and then they say that they could not guarantee they can get them!

My engineer tells me that they are 8x125 pitch and are 42mm long.

When I did my exhaust studs I just ordered a few short lengths of stainless steel m8x1.25mm rod and cut them down to 40mm each and made my own
Then ordered a big bag of stainless nuts to match

Wound them in and hey presto shiney studs :)

stainless on stainless has a higher chance of sticking - the bmw original nuts and studs are good and not expensive - the nuts are copper plated nuts so last well

as far as i know all m20 head bolts are the same
